How Animals Use Ear Rotation for Survival

Animals use ear rotation for various purposes. For instance, predators use ear rotation to locate prey, while prey animals use ear rotation to detect the presence of predators. Animals also use ear rotation to locate their young ones or potential mates. The ability to rotate their ears gives them a better sense of their surroundings, which is essential for survival.

Ear Rotation in Predators and Prey

Ear rotation is an adaptive advantage that is critical for both predators and prey. Predators with mobile ears can locate their prey by detecting the direction of sound. Prey animals, on the other hand, use ear rotation to detect the presence of predators and evade them. For instance, deer can rotate their ears to detect the sound of a predator approaching, giving them enough time to escape.

The Role of Ear Rotation in Communication

Ear rotation also plays a significant role in animal communication. For instance, dogs can rotate their ears to communicate different emotions. A dog with its ears erect is alert and attentive, while a dog with its ears down indicates submission or fear. Ear rotation is a crucial aspect of animal communication, and it helps animals convey their emotions and intentions.
